Are people in Clayton older or younger than people in Middlesex?
- The Median Age in Clayton is 6.4 years younger than in Middlesex.

Are housing costs cheaper in Clayton or Middlesex?
- Clayton housing costs are 10.5% less expensive than Middlesex hous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Clayton or Middlesex?
- The average commute for residents of Clayton is 7.6 minutes longer than it is for residents of Middlesex.

Things to do in Middlesex?
Middlesex, NJ is an attractive borough southeast of New Brunswick home to numerous wonderful sights including Wicke Park exhibiting tranquil grounds and gardens or Strawberry Hill Park hosting fun activities like basketball; they organize vibrant events like Middlesex County Fair each August.

Things to do in Clayton?
Living in Clayton, DE is a truly unique experience. Located in Kent County, the town has a rich history that dates back to 1735 when it was founded by Delaware’s colonial settlers. The town itself is peaceful and picturesque with plenty of open space and historical sights to explore. There are numerous local businesses downtown which offer a variety of goods and services. Residents enjoy eating at the popular local restaurants, shopping at the quaint stores, and exploring all of the unique attractions that make Clayton special. The small-town atmosphere is friendly and welcoming, making it a great place to raise a family or retire. With its beautiful scenery, historic charm, and convenient amenities – Clayton, DE is truly an amazing place to call home.
